Architectural Features

Built from late C13.

Nave has moulded parapet and small C15 two-light square-headed clerestorey windows.

North and south aisles remodelled circa 1330-40 with reticulated tracery windows, east windows of 2-lights, double-chamfered north doorway, outer chamfer hollow.

Chancel rebuilt late C16 or early C17 with straight-headed windows, 2-light north and south and 4-light east windows with re-used material.

Unbuttressed west tower with C15 top stage, 3 stages, top stage has Perpendicular bell-openings and embattled parapet with quatrefoil panels.

The north arcade is Perpendicular with reused C12 pier bases, the centre pier of south arcade has stiff-leaf capital.

C16 low-pitched tie-beam chancel roof.

C14 piscinae in north and south aisles.

Very fine late C16 pulpit from Great St Mary's Church, Cambridge, hexagonal blank arches with dog-tooth, and pilasters with arabesque decoration, caryatids supporting cornice, and pulvinated frieze at base.

Circa 1300 plain octagonal font, stem has 4 octagonal shafts.

Stuart Royal Arms.
